South Carolina Legal Code

§ 63-5-675

Ask AI about this
(a) A custodian is entitled to reimbursement from custodial property for reasonable expenses incurred in the performance of the custodian's duties. (b) Except for one who is a transferor under Section 63-5-620, a custodian has a noncumulative election during each calendar year to charge reasonable compensation for services performed during that year. (c) Except as provided in Section 63-5-690(f), a custodian need not give a bond. HISTORY: 2022 Act No. 128 (H.3821), Section 1, eff April 4, 2022.
